Read MoreOPEN RECORDS OFFICER – RIGHT TO KNOW REQUESTS
Beginning January 1, 2009, the Pennsylvania’s new Right-To-Know Law Act 3 of 2008 took effect. This new law established that all records kept by government entities are presumed to be open to the public, with some exceptions.  The Montgomery County Intermediate Unit (MCIU) operating in full compliance with the law has established the following measures for requesting access to public records.
